Local tip from Hayley
Waimakariri's coastal strip — from Kaiapoi through Woodend to Waikuku — is the quietest and least commercial coastal area near Christchurch. For a civil union couple who want a beach ceremony without the crowds, this stretch of North Canterbury coast is a genuine alternative.

In terms of legal standing, a civil union in New Zealand confers similar rights to marriage. The paperwork and ceremony legal requirements are slightly different in wording, but both are fully recognised by NZ law. Hayley handles all the legal requirements for civil unions just as she does for marriages.
Yes — a civil union elopement with two witnesses is entirely possible in Waimakariri, whether at Waikuku Beach, on a private property, or at the Waimakariri River gorge. The legal minimum notice is three working days. Hayley can often accommodate short-notice civil union ceremonies in this area where her schedule allows — reach out to check availability.
